Evernote is a cross-platform, “freemium” app designed for notetaking, organizing, and archiving information. The application allows users to create notes. These notes can be file attachments, formatted text, webpages, photos, handwritten notes, or voice memos. Notes can be organized into folders where you can then edit, add comments to, search, and export the notes. Evernote works in iOS, Android, Windows, and OSX systems. Synchronization and backup is available. Evernote allows users to store and edit on their desktop. With an internet browser, you can have your notes synched with the master copy on the Evernote server. Notes stored on the main Evernote server are not encrypted.
eFileCabinet is a full DMS (document management software) system with over 1,500 features, including cabinet, drawer, and folder substructures. eFileCabinet has the capability for workflow, advanced workflow, retention policies, and permission policies for cabinets, drawers, and folders, as well as individual files. eFileCabinet has advanced search features that include text, metadata, and OCR features. eFileCabinet allows you to open the document, edit, and save with versioning and checkout features. Users can choose between desktop and online options, as well as get access from their mobile devices. Compatible operating systems include Windows, iOS, and Android. eFileCabinet has the ability to do CSV and Windows imports and includes scan, Windows store, and print functions. You can store your documents in their native format and view them right in eFileCabinet. eFileCabinet also has integration with Microsoft Office products, including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ook. eFileCabinet also integrates with SAGE and QuickBooks.
